Triticale and Bearded Iris growing conditions include, comparison of Triticale and Bearded Iris season and the amount of sunlight required for their growth. They are as follows:
Triticale Season: Summer and Fall
Triticale Sunlight: Full Sun
Bearded Iris Season: Spring and Summer
Bearded Iris Sunlight: Full Sun

Triticale bloom time is Late Spring and Early Summer whereas Bearded Iris bloom time is Late Spring.
